There have been several similar posts n the last week from users saying most or all of their data has been used but they havent gotten the message until 90% has been used. Take some screenshots of your phones data tracker,  app data usage and your overview page and the data usage page. Also check your daily usage which has two "web" updates a day.

      Then contact the moderators....if you don't like simon just private message them and tag @CS_Agent in the send bar. Explain the issue and include your name on account, email, ph# and address. They 'll send you to the verification page. Have them look into the issue and they can reset your plan data. @denise1327, at least you know the text message stating that you have used 50%, 75%, 90% of data works. 

 

As soon as you log-in to your self-serve account, you should see Account Status. Scroll down until you see your 'My Data & Add-Ons'

 

data-usage.png

 

And if you click on 'View My Usage' it will go into further detail too. 

 

As you can see in my screenshot, I hardly use my data for 5Gigs worth, but I do use wi-fi if possible, as there are tons of hot-spots from work, school and elsewhere. When I need to use my data, such as driving to a place I have no clue where it is, Google Maps comes in handy. Double-check which apps on your device are eating so much data. There is a game I play that eats alot of data, which reminds me, I need to delete it for that reason, but turn off the data when not in use.

It's entriely possible that there could be a data usage account issue at Public Mobile. It's also not hard to use 2.5GB depending on what the connection is being used for. The first that I would do is check your phone's usage history for this one day. 

 

The text message could have also been sent in error. If you log into your self serve account, how much data does it say that you have remaining?
